Cette chanson évoque un personnage mystérieux qui fait des choix concernant le destin des gens, décidant qui sera sauvé et qui ne le sera pas. Les paroles soulignent la notion de jugement et l'importance des actions de chacun, tout en décrivant une sorte de procession céleste, où des anges chantent et des foules se rassemblent. L'atmosphère est teintée d'appréhension, entre la promesse d'un salut et la fatalité de la mort, évoquant la dualité de la vie et de la mort. Les références aux prophéties et aux images bibliques, comme le royaume d'Alpha et Omega et les vierges préparant leurs lampes, mettent en lumière une crise spirituelle et un appel à la préparation face à l'inéluctable. C'est un appel à réfléchir sur nos choix et leur impact dans le grand schéma de l'existence.
